Top Honeymoon Resorts
If you're like me, you only want the best for your once-in-a-lifetime
honeymoon
vacation. Why not take the time and find the best, most highly-rated
resorts in the world? After all, you want the marriage to get off
to best possible start and it starts with a really great honeymoon
experience. It pays to do the research and read the reviews before
you book. Here are some resorts that I've highlighted to you get started
on the right track:
The Royal
Plantation in Jamaica was voted the best resort hotel in the
Caribbean for 2006 by the World Travel Awards. The resort is located
on the north side of Jamaica under the St. Ann Mountains that sweep
down to two perfect beaches. Royal Plantation pampers guests with
a 2 to 1 staff to guest ratio, in-room massages, and three gourmet
restaurants that create any dish on request. Enjoy the mango mimosas
on the beach from 11 AM to PM, and afternoon tea on the Terrace from
4 -5 PM.
Vatulele Resort
in Fiji is an all-inclusive barefoot resort in paradise. The
resort has no TVs, no newspapers, no internet, no telephones and no
shoes! Just pure, romantic seclusion. Vatulele was voted the best
resort in Fiji by the World Travel Awards, AAA Tourism Awards, and
Luxury Travel Magazine. Try the special honeymoon bure with 1,960
square feet of exclusive space, air conditioning, private deck, sound
system, two indoor and outdoor showers, bidet, bathtub, cozy dining
area and plunge pool.
Ladera Resort in
St. Lucia is a highly rated resort in one of the most beautiful
islands in the Caribbean. St. Lucia itself is rated the #1 honeymoon
destination by Travel and Leisure magazine. Ladera resort is located
high in the mountains on the south side of the island and it looks
as if you're in the South Pacific. Ladera is not your typical luxury
resort as all of the suites are open to nature with no air conditioning.
Seventeen private suites overlook the sea below and each has a private
pool, but it's the service there that makes this place so special.
“The staff at Ladera is over the top when it comes to customer
service. They make the experience all that more enjoyable. Everyone
we encountered had a cheerful attitude and made us feel very welcomed.
They meet our every request always with a smile. They made us feel
like royalty.”
La
Villa Mauresque in Cote d'Azur, France is a World Travel award
winner for best villa in Europe. The Moorish style and beautifully
manicured gardens set the mood - and the location, on the French Rivera,
is tailor made for romance. St. Tropez is not too far from here as
well as many local restaurants. If golf is your thing, there is a
course nearby and beaches that offer sailing, jet skiing, and windsurfing.
You may decide to just sit out on the terrace and enjoy the beautiful
view.
